Output 81ab5bd1684ae8f581349f6cc997080cf25134bd5c75b179f3838e5f00fd0bf2:0

value
38328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9516b2420284f8742f276d513d6a6342fb21690 OP_EQUAL
address
3L3VHADBmgc8e1X7wFnzLTCYGts3NVKAHp
transaction
81ab5bd1684ae8f581349f6cc997080cf25134bd5c75b179f3838e5f00fd0bf2
confirmations
119628
spent
true